There is no obvious way of repairing weapons in the game and that can get annoying if you found an impressive weapon that you want to keep. There is a way in which you can get your weapons to work as if new. Octoroks are the enemies that look like balloons. Only thing that can be done with weapons pertaining to octoroks is you can transform the Rusty Series (rusty sword, rusty shield, etc.) randomly into their counterpart from one of the other series (Traveler's Series, Soldier Series, etc.) by allowing a rock octorok to suck up and spit back out said item. Two-Handed …There is no weapon crafting system for The Legend of Zelda: Breath of the Wild, at least not as most RPG players would define it. In total there are only four “Champion” level items that can be crafted or repaired, and this is done via special NPCs. The actual player can’t craft nor repair weapons.
